Non-Burning Techniques

Non-Burning Techniques refer to methods that avoid combustion. They are used in various fields, including waste management and agriculture. These techniques help reduce pollution and conserve resources. Examples include composting, anaerobic digestion, and bioremediation. Such practices align with sustainable development goals. They are essential for promoting environmental health and preserving ecosystems. Non-burning methods support a cleaner, greener future.
